Output ffd35861d15b9fd5c139b75616e1e451bcd1b1defaa1f84f34fc720dbbcce669:53

value
1822627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8617c7683c1e05df27f6a1f8d266b0bb3b8e508e OP_EQUAL
address
3Dv2xSNrJ2ncfoHWwA4g6HGHDQVYM5zfPT
transaction
ffd35861d15b9fd5c139b75616e1e451bcd1b1defaa1f84f34fc720dbbcce669
spent
true